5 Things Agentic Labs Deploys for You

Built around the workflows that drive the most revenue in this market.

01

Service Interval Reminders That Actually Produce Appointments

DFW vehicle owners have more choices than customers in smaller markets. A reminder that arrives late, comes through one channel, or does not make scheduling easy loses the appointment to the shop that followed up twice more. The AI sends multi-channel service reminders via text, email, and phone prompt timed to each customer's last service date and mileage estimate. Shops running multi-channel reminders see return rates two to three times higher than single-channel operations.

02

Estimate Approval Follow-Up

DFW customers who receive estimates for major repairs — transmission, engine, suspension — and walk out without approving are often deciding between your shop and a competitor. The AI follows up on every open estimate at day 2, day 7, and day 14, with messaging that addresses cost, financing options, and repair urgency. Estimate approval rates improve meaningfully with systematic follow-up.

03

Declined Service Reactivation

DFW customers who declined tires, brakes, or battery at their last visit are flagged in the system. The AI sends targeted follow-up timed to the next expected service interval, bringing the customer back specifically for the deferred repair. Most shops see 15 to 25% of declined services eventually accepted through systematic follow-up.

04

New Customer Response Optimization

DFW auto repair search produces high-intent leads. Customers searching "transmission repair Dallas" or "oil change near me DFW" are ready to book. The AI responds to every online inquiry within two minutes with a direct booking link. Shops that respond in under five minutes convert new customers at significantly higher rates.

05

Review Volume Building

DFW auto repair search results favor shops with high review counts. The AI sends review requests by text same-day on vehicle pickup. Most DFW shops see 3 to 5x monthly review volume within 90 days, which improves Maps ranking and new customer acquisition.
